Creator of The Walking Dead will write new Transformers

Paramount Pictures has assembled a team of writers to be tasked with developing the Transformers franchise. This is reported by the publication Deadline.

In addition to the previously mentioned Akiva Goldsman, it will include the creator of the most popular series "The Walking Dead" Robert Kirkman, the writers of "Iron Man" Arthur Macroom and Matt Holloway, one of the writers of the series "Lost" Jeff Pinkner, and the writer painting "X-Men: The Last Stand" by Zach Penn.

Most likely, Michael Bay will return to the director's chair and direct the fifth episode after completing work on the political drama "13 Hours". The exact date of the premiere of the picture at the time of this writing was not specified. Most likely, the movie will be presented to viewers no earlier than 2017.

Recall that the fourth episode starred Mark Wahlberg, Nicola Peltz, Stanley Tucci, TJ Miller, Sophia Miles, Kelsey Grammer, Jack Raynor, Peter Cullen, Lee Bingbing, Titus Welliver and other actors. Wahlberg has previously stated that his contract with the studio includes several more Transformers movies.

Transformers 4 has grossed over $ 1 billion worldwide.
